MONROE COUNTY, TENNESSEE — A man is lucky to be alive after being shot at multiple times after he went to a cemetery to meet a woman for a date.

To each their own, I guess.

According to Monroe County Deputy Jason Johnson, the victim said he went to Dehart Cemetery, also known as Holly Springs Baptist Church, to meet a woman for a date at around 8:30 p.m., the Advocate and Democrat reported.

While the victim waited in his 2000 Ford Expedition, [Keith] McJunkin allegedly came out of the woods near the cemetery and walked toward the vehicle. The victim said McJunkin leveled what appeared to be a .22-caliber rifle and fired three shots at the driver’s side window, the newspaper reported.

via local media

The man tried driving away but was shot at again, and ended up bailing on his vehicle and running into the woods.

He later asked his sister to go to the cemetery to get his car. When she arrived, it was on fire and missing some belongings. She managed to put the fire out and drive the car home.
